Huawei P40 Lite is much better than Galaxy S4 Value Edition, with a general score of 79.5 against 72.2. These phones use Android OS (Operating System), but Huawei P40 Lite has an older 10 version and Galaxy S4 Value Edition has Android 4.4.2. Although it's the best we are comparing here, the Huawei P40 Lite is a heavier and a little thicker cellphone than the Galaxy S4 Value Edition.
Huawei P40 Lite counts with a bit more powerful CPU than Galaxy S4 Value Edition, because it has a larger number of cores and a higher amount of RAM. Galaxy S4 Value Edition has a more vivid screen than Huawei P40 Lite, because although it has a bit lower 1920 x 1080px resolution and a way smaller display, it also counts with a little bit better display pixels density.
Huawei P40 Lite captures a lot better videos and photos than Galaxy S4 Value Edition, and although they both have the same 30 fps video frame rates and the same (Full HD) video quality, the Huawei P40 Lite also has a lot higher resolution camera. Huawei P40 Lite counts with much more memory to store more games and applications than Galaxy S4 Value Edition, because although it has no slot for external memory cards, it also counts with 128 GB internal storage.
Huawei P40 Lite features a superior battery duration than Samsung Galaxy S4 Value Edition, because it has a 62 percent greater battery size.
Even being the best phone of the ones we are comparing, the Huawei P40 Lite is also a bit cheaper, making this phone an easy choice.
